Quick beef chili

Beef chili is one of those meals that you think needs to simmer all day. But it doesn’t have to; in fact, this has become one of our standards that can be made in about an hour, and keeps on giving all week.

The recipe is based, originally on a Smokey Beef and Bacon Chili recipe from Sunset Magazine. Over the years, we’ve tweaked it to make it a bit easier and tastier.

Beef Chili Recipe

Quick beef chili

A beef chili recipe that's simple, quick, and filling. Great for a crowd, with rich flavors of bacon, beef and spices. Not very hot, but it's simple to increase the spiciness
Prep Time30 minutes
Cook Time30 minutes
Total Time1 hour
Course: Main Course
Cuisine: American
Servings: 12
Author: moose

Ingredients

  • 6 slices bacon chopped
  • 1 onion diced
  • 1 clove garlic diced
  • 1.5 lbs ground beef
  • 1.5 Tbls chili powder
  • 1.5 tsp ground cumin
  • 1.5 tsp paprika
  • 1 tsp cayenne
  • 1 tsp salt
  • 1 can 14.5 oz diced tomatoes
  • 1 can 14.5 oz tomato sauce
  • 12 oz dark beer
  • 1 tsp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 can 14.5 oz black beans
  • 1 can 14.5 oz kidney beans
  • 1 can 14.5 oz pinto beans

Instructions

  • Saute the bacon for a few minutes until it starts to brown a bit (5 min), then add onion and cook another 5 minutes or until it start to get translucent. Toss in the garlic and cook for 1 more minute.
  • Add the ground beef and brown it for about 5 minutes. Add spices and stir for a minute. Add tomatoes, sauce, beer, and Worcestershire sauce. Simmer for about 30 minutes.
  • Drain and rise the beans and add, then simmer for another 5 minutes.
  • Serve with rice, cheese, sour cream, all the usual fixings. Feel free to add more spice, since this isn't very hot.
